What happened

Collection of Cloudflare security and product updates (Mar–Apr 2026) covering: general availability of post‑quantum IPsec (hybrid ML‑KEM) and a company target for full post‑quantum security by 2029; multiple PQ initiatives (Radar monitoring, serverless Matrix homeserver); security product launches and GA features including Managed OAuth (RFC 9728), scannable API tokens, resource‑scoped permissions, AI Security for Apps, Client‑Side Security (GNN+LLM), Account Abuse Protection, and MCP governance guidance; new tooling (Web & API Vulnerability Scanner, Log Explorer multi‑dataset support, Cloudy/
